EP94-Rio Olympics 2016 Shooter Natalie Rooney on winning her silver medal
This week stephen talks to Rio Olympics 2016 Shooter Natalie Rooney  about how she won her silver in women's trap, find out what shoot gun she used to win a silver medal.   Rooney is from Timaru in South Canterbury, and attended Craighead Diocesan School The New Zealand Shooting Federation nominated her for the country's sole quota spot at the 2012 Summer Olympics, but Ryan Taylor appealed the decision to the New Zealand Sports Tribunal and was sent instead. She competed in the women's trap event at the 2016 Summer Olympics and won the silver medal, with gold going to Australia's Catherine Skinner. She was only the second New Zealand sports shooter to win an Olympic medal, the first being Ian Ballinger who won bronze in the small-bore rifle at the 1968 Summer Olympics. *From Wikipedia     http://www.olympic.org.nz/athletes/natalie-rooney/

This week find out Why is the MSC going through a review of the fire arms licencing process, Mike also talkes about what the challenges with the current system....and who's been consulted   The New Zealand Mountain Safety Council (MSC) is a national organisation with a mandate to encourage safe participation in land-based outdoor activities. It does this through the development and promotion of safety messaging, by identifying and responding to insights provided by the ongoing collection and analysis of data, and by building partnerships with relevant organisations.
